Abstract :
Aim at the detecting one-dimensional bar-code in nowdays of real - time need, designing a low cost and moderate function image processing system. The acquisition and processing of image are the key components of the system. The system uses S3C2440, which installs Linux, as the core with circuit realize image processing function, multi - communication interface constitute image transmission channels. It is used as the central processing unit that is responsible for collecting, graying, filtering, thresholding the image and bar-code recognition, to connect a variety of interface logic match through the serial port and with a large memory for image storage. Experiments show that the system not only can meet the fast processing, but also meet the requirements of small and portable.
